Intel has officially revealed the architecture details of the new Core Ultra series 3 processor code-named "Panther Lake".Intel 18A processThe client system-on-chip (SoC) built by the company is expected to be available to customers by the end of this year and will enter the market with application products in early 2026.

Panther Lake: The first AI PC platform based on the 18A process

Previously, they were shown to the publicPhased design productsLater, Intel officially unveiled the architectural details of its new Core Ultra series 3 processor, codenamed "Panther Lake," at an event in Arizona. The company explained that this processor targets consumer and commercial AI PCs, gaming devices, and edge computing applications, and utilizes a multi-chiplet architecture to provide greater flexibility and scalability.

Its CPU performance is improved by more than 50% compared to the previous generation. It has a total of up to 16 P-core performance cores and E-core efficiency cores built in, and is equipped with a new Intel Arc GPU, with graphics performance improved by more than 50%.

Panther Lake boasts up to 180 TOPS of AI computing power, sufficient for on-device AI model inference, image generation, and speech processing. Intel also announced the release of the Intel Robotics AI software suite and development board, enabling developers to quickly build robots with AI perception and control capabilities using the Panther Lake platform.

Clearwater Forest: A high-performance architecture for data centers

In addition to announcing the detailed architecture of "Panther Lake" for the consumer market, Intel also previewed its next-generation server processor, the Xeon 6+, codenamed "Clearwater Forest," also built on Intel's 18A process. This processor features up to 288 E-cores and boasts a 17% increase in IPC (instructions per clock cycle) over the previous generation. It focuses on high-density and efficient computing performance and is expected to launch in the first half of 2026, targeting the cloud, telecommunications, and large data center markets.

Intel 18A: America's most advanced process node

Intel emphasized that the Intel 18A process is the first semiconductor process node in the United States to reach the 2nm level, offering approximately 15% performance improvements and 30% higher die density compared to Intel's 3nm process. This process combines a new RibbonFET transistor architecture with PowerVia backside power delivery technology, significantly improving energy efficiency and signal quality. It also integrates Foveros 3D packaging technology, supporting multi-die stacking designs and becoming the core foundation for future generations of Intel products.

Fab 52: The flagship wafer fab of the AI ​​era

Fab 52 in Arizona, which is now mass-producing Intel's 18A process products, is Intel's fifth high-capacity wafer fab in the country and is part of Intel's over $1000 billion U.S. manufacturing investment plan. Designed specifically for Intel's 18A process, the facility will produce a variety of high-end processors, including Panther Lake and Clearwater Forest, further strengthening the United States' leadership in advanced manufacturing and the AI ​​chip supply chain.

Intel CEO Lip-Mo Chen stated that Panther Lake is not only a technological milestone for Intel, but also symbolizes the company's full transition to a new era of AI-driven computing. He also noted that advances in semiconductors will reshape the future of computing, and that Intel's 18A process will drive development over the next decade.

Overall, the launch of "Panther Lake" not only means that the x86 architecture is moving further towards AI nativeness, but also seems to symbolize that American semiconductor manufacturing is regaining the stage of technological leadership.
